Output 7caf6c4b40fd2135cfed2eeec31ed4828e8a6bed546ddd06070091cf9bbf2b02:0

value
19885
script pubkey
OP_0 OP_PUSHBYTES_20 f2eac266f2864cdde4f505da86d5bd76274ab657
address
bc1q7t4vyehjsexdme84qhdgd4dawcn54djh0m78fz
transaction
7caf6c4b40fd2135cfed2eeec31ed4828e8a6bed546ddd06070091cf9bbf2b02
confirmations
24519
spent
true